Bruichladdich
Scotland
Single Malt
Octomore 15.2 was peated to 108.2 PPM.
This is the exact same as 15.1 from the same series and the idea was to create a point of comparison. Both single malt Scotch whiskies were distilled from the same batch of Scottish-grown barley and malted to 108.2 PPM, but the maturation process for 15.2 is very different. It was aged in a combo of second-fill wine and second-fill bourbon casks before the spirit was finished in first-fill Cognac casks. It was bottled at 57.9% ABV.
Sweet citrus, lime zest, lemon meringue pie and gently toasted oak.
Viscous and smooth with vanilla custard, caramel, toffee and a crack of black pepper.
An unmistakable maritime quality while waves of earthy peat smoke linger.
